The high flowability of SCC is generally attained by using high-range water-reducing (HRWR) admixtures and not by adding extra mixing water. The stability or resistance to segregation of the plastic concrete mixture is attained by increasing the total quantity of fines in the concrete and/or by using admixtures that modify the viscosity of the mixture. Cement and water form a paste that coats and binds with sand and rock. Through a chemical reaction called hydration, the paste hardens and gains strength to form the rock-like mass known as concrete. What Are the Different Types of Penetrating Concrete Sealers That are Available? Two main categories exist in the concrete sealer world--penetrating and topical. First, there are topical sealers that form protective films that adhere to the top of a cementitious surface without any chemical reaction taking place between the coating and the surface.
